Closing-out your UTCOM certified CME ActivityUse the forms below to closeout CME activities that were certified by the UT College of Medicine (UTCOM) and to request issuance of the CME credit certificates/transcripts (AMA PRA Category 1 Credit™).
CME Activity Closeout form - This form must be completed in order to close-out your UTCOM-certified CME activity and request issuance of the CME credit certificates/transcripts.
CME Meeting Closeout form for CME activities with multiple meetings - This form must be completed in order to close-out an individual meeting/session (of a CME activity with multiple meetings) and request issuance of the CME credit certificates prior to the end of the activity (all meetings).
Resources for the Supporting Attachments Required Attachment #1) Attendance Report - In order to have CME credits issued for your UTCOM-certified CME activity, you must provide us with an attendance report that summarizes the attendance for the activity. The attendance report needs to be an Excel spreadsheet and needs to include (at a minimum) the first name, last name & number of hours attended for each attendee seeking CME credit. If you want us to send the CME credit certificates directly to the attendees, your attendance report also needs to include the email address (if you want the certificates to be emailed to attendees) or the address, city, state & zipcode (if you want the certificates to be mailed to attendees) for each attendee. Use the templates below, or create & provide your own attendance report. CME Attendance Report template for Single Session - This template provides a useful starting point for the attendance report that we need for a CME activity that only has one occurence. CME Attendance Report template for Multi-Session Series - This template provides a useful starting point for the attendance report that we need for a CME activity that has more than one occurence (i.e., regularly-scheduled series or mult-conference series).
